编程实现求2+4+6+...+100的值

如题所述

编程实现求2+4+6+…+100的值有多种方法,可以使用不同的编程语言和循环语句。例如,你可以使用C语言、Python或Java等语言,然后使用for循环或while循环来计算这个等差数列的和。我用Python和for循环给你演示一下:
sum = 0 # 初始化和为0for i in range(2, 101, 2): # 从2开始到100结束,每次增加2
sum = sum + i # 把当前的i加到sum上print("2+4+6+...+100的和为", sum) # 打印结果
温馨提示:内容为网友见解,仅供参考
第1个回答  2011-12-12
#include<stdio.h>
void main()
{
int i,sum=0;
for(i=2;i<=100;i=i+2)
sum+=i;
printf("%d\n",sum);
}本回答被提问者采纳
第2个回答  2011-12-12
int sum=0;
for(int i=2;i<=100;i+=2){
sum+=i;
}
sum就是你要的结果。不知道你编程用的是什么语言,

编程实现求2+4+6+...+100的值
编程实现求2+4+6+…+100的值有多种方法,可以使用不同的编程语言和循环语句。例如,你可以使用C语言、Python或Java等语言,然后使用for循环或while循环来计算这个等差数列的和。我用Python和for循环给你演示一下:sum = 0 # 初始化和为0for i in range(2, 101, 2): # 从2开始到100结束,每...

计算2+4+6+……+100的和python题?
更进一步,使用高斯计算方法:2+100=102, 4+98=102, 6+96=102,共25组,102*25=2550,通过心算即可得出答案。抽象思考,若计算m + (m+k) + (m+2k) + (m+3k) + ... + (m+n*k)的和,直接编程无脑计算代码如下。使用公式简化计算:m + (m+k) + (m+2k) + (m+3k) + ......

计算2+4+6+…+100的值(用C语言编程)
void main(){ int result = 0;for(int i = 2; i <= 100; i += 2){ result += i;} printf("%d", result);}

C语言编程题求100以内所有偶数的和,即2+4+6+…+100。
1、遍历100以内所有数,判断如果是偶数,则累加。参考代码:include <stdio.h>int main(){ int n,s=0; for(n = 1; n <= 100; n ++)\/\/遍历所有数值。 if(n%2==0) \/\/偶数 s+=n;\/\/累加。 printf("%d\\n",s);\/\/输出结果。 return 0; }2、直接遍历偶数,...

易语言编程 求 2+4+6+…+100 的总和
这两次的计算赋值是不同的,第二个“计算结果”是前一次的变量数值,第一个“计算结果”是当次的变量数值。比如,第一次赋值时计算结果1=2,计算结果2=0,循环变量=2,也就是2=0+2 第二次循环时计算结果1=6,计算结果2=2,循环变量=4,也就是6=2+4,以此类推 ...

编程求2+4+6...+100 算法
Private Sub Form_Click()For i = 1 To 49 a = 2 * i Print a; "+";If i = 25 Then Print m = m + a If i = 49 Then Print 100; "="; m + 100 Next i End Sub

C语言编程题求100以内所有偶数的和,即2+4+6+…+100。
include<stdio.h>int main(){int i,s=0; for(i=2;i<=100;i+=2) s+=i; printf("%d\\n",s); return 0;}

用VF求2!+4!+6!+...100!详细的编程
clear s=0 for i=2 t0 100 step 2 p=1 for j=1 to i p=p*j ednfor s=s+p endfor ?"2!+4!+6!+...100!=",s return

2+4+6+8+...+100的C语言编程
include<stdio.h>int main(){int i=2;int iSum = 0;for (i=2; i<=100; i+=2){iSum += i;}printf("The result is:%d\\n", iSum);return 0;}

用vb编程方法计算2+4+6+8+……+100答案
dim i as integer,m as long for i=2 to 100 step 2 m=m+i next msgbox m

相似回答
大家正在搜